Job Description

WDIV is seeking a dynamic and experienced News Anchor/Reporter to join our team. This is a unique opportunity for a journalist who thrives on breaking news, loves engaging with both their team and consumers, and consistently arrives prepared to help our communities navigate their lives. If you have a passion for storytelling, a knack for connecting with the community, and a commitment to journalistic integrity, we want you to be part of our team. Your ability to connect authentically with the community, combined with a dedication to innovative, empathetic, and engaging storytelling, will help us serve our audience in meaningful ways.

Position overview

The News Anchor/Reporter will be a central figure in our newsroom, engaging our communities with accurate and compelling storytelling. This role demands a professional with a dynamic on-air presence, strong news judgment, and the versatility to cover impactful news both on the anchor desk and in the field. We’re looking for a leader who can liaise with producers, mentor reporters, and immerse themselves in the community to enhance our connection with our consumers across multiple platforms.

Responsibilities

  • Deliver accurate, urgent, and compelling newscasts, reacting quickly to breaking news both on-air and across digital platforms.
  • Engage viewers with compelling storytelling across all platforms, prioritizing clarity, engagement, and innovation.
  • Report live in scheduled newscasts, during unscheduled cut-ins, online, and on social media.
  • Act as a “guide” in stories, demonstrating a strong connection to the community through active and engaging reporting.
  • Consistently attend editorial meetings and contribute multiplatform content and coverage ideas.
  • Enterprise big stories, hold people accountable, and summarize complex information while remaining calm under pressure.
  • Collaborate with news management, producers, and other team members to ensure a cohesive and comprehensive news coverage strategy.
  • Foster community connections, leveraging those relationships to cover important stories.
  • Serve as a mentor within the newsroom, guiding producers and reporters to improve content and presentation.
  • Participate actively in the community and interact with the audience on multiple platforms.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Key Qualifications

  • A proven track record in handling breaking news coverage with a dynamic on-air presence and conversational presentation style.
  • Ability to work well in a fast-paced, high-pressure, deadline-driven environment.
  • Strong organizational, time management, and problem-solving sk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to enterprise thoughtful and impactful stories for broadcast and digital platforms.
  • Self-motivated individual who can work well with a team of high-energy journalists.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Previous successful anchoring and reporting experience in a news environment.
  • Proficiency in computer software/ newsroom computer systems
  • Ability to shoot and edit video as needed
  • Experience acting as a newsroom leader, with engagement in digital and social media platforms.
  • College degree in Journalism/Communications
